@charset "utf-8";
											.TimeLabPlayVote{		 } .TimeLabPlayVote>.outBox{ } @media screen and (max-width:768px){ .TimeLabPlayVote{		 } .TimeLabPlayVote>.outBox{ } }												 .TimeLabPlayVote{		 position:relative;		 padding-top:60px;		 padding-bottom:1px;		 width:100%;		 color:#1B1B1B;		 background-color: #f4f4f4;		 }		 		 .TimeLabPlayVote > .outBox{		 position:relative;		 color:#1B1B1B;		 width:100%;		 max-width:1120px;		 margin:0 auto;		 text-align:center;		 }		 		 .TimeLabPlayVote .cBox { width:100%; }		 		 .TimeLabPlayVote .listBoard{		 text-align:center;		 }		 		 /*===BEGIN__Q區塊===*/		 .TimeLabPlayVote .qUnit{		 width:100%;		 padding: 70px 0 0 0;		 text-align:left;		 position:relative;		 }		 		 .TimeLabPlayVote .qUnitA{		 display:none;		 }		 		 .TimeLabPlayVote .qUnit .qNumber{ width: 75px; height: 65px;		 background-position:center top;		 background-repeat: no-repeat;		 background-size:contain;		 background-image:url(/tw/images/common/shield.svg);		 color:#e7cead;		 font-size:18px;		 line-height:3em;		 display:inline-block;		 vertical-align:top;		 text-align:center;		 }		 		 .TimeLabPlayVote .qUnit .qSubject{		 display:inline-block;		 vertical-align:top;		 margin-left:15px;		 }		 		 .TimeLabPlayVote .qUnit .qSubject .qText{		 padding-top:25px;		 }		 		 .TimeLabPlayVote .qUnit .qProc{		 position:absolute;		 top:70px;		 left:90px;		 width:60%;		 height:4px;		 background-color:#FFF;		 }		 		 .TimeLabPlayVote .qUnit .qProc .qBar{		 position:absolute;		 top:0px;		 left:0px;		 background-color:#cc0000;		 height:4px;		 width:0%;		 }		 		 .TimeLabPlayVote .qUnit .qProc .qPercent{		 position:absolute;		 top:calc(-0.5em - 2px);		 right:-50px;		 color:#CC0000;		 font-size:18px;		 }		 		 .TimeLabPlayVote .aBox {		 margin: 0 auto 0 -35px; padding: 70px 0 0 0; } .TimeLabPlayVote .aBox .container{ width: 100%; text-align: left; } .TimeLabPlayVote .aBox .containerA{ text-align: center; } .TimeLabPlayVote .ans .frame{ position:relative; border:10px #FFF solid; background-color:#FFF; } .TimeLabPlayVote .ans .frame:hover{ border:10px #C00 solid; } .TimeLabPlayVote .ans .frameB:hover{ border:10px #FFF solid; } .TimeLabPlayVote .ans .frameA{ border:10px #C00 solid; } .TimeLabPlayVote .ans .frameA:hover{ border:10px #C00 solid; } .TimeLabPlayVote .ans .frameC{ transition: border-color 0.6s; -moz-transition: border-color 0.6s; /* Firefox 4 */ -webkit-transition: border-color 0.6s; /* Safari 和 Chrome */ -o-transition: border-color 0.6s; /* Opera */ } .TimeLabPlayVote .ans .frameC,.TimeLabPlayVote .ans .frameC:hover{ border:10px #fffc00 solid; } .TimeLabPlayVote .ans .imgBox{ position: relative; width: 100%; height: auto; background-repeat: no-repeat; background-position:center; background-size:cover; border-top:2px #1b1b1b solid;		 border-left:2px #1b1b1b solid;		 border-right:2px #1b1b1b solid;		 -webkit-box-sizing: border-box; -moz-box-sizing: border-box; box-sizing: border-box; font-size:0; cursor:pointer; } .TimeLabPlayVote .ans .checkOB, .TimeLabPlayVote .ans .signOB{ position: absolute; top:0; left:0; width:100%; height:100%; background-repeat: no-repeat; background-position:center; background-size:40%; background-color:rgba(0,0,0,0.6); display:none; } .TimeLabPlayVote .ans .checkBox, .TimeLabPlayVote .ans .checkBox_1{ position: absolute; top:9px; right:9px; width:24px; height:24px; background-color:#FFF; border:1px #9c9c9c solid; } .TimeLabPlayVote .ans .checkBox_1{ display:none; } .TimeLabPlayVote .ans .checkBoxA{ display:none; } .TimeLabPlayVote .ans .checkOB{ background-image:url(/tw/images/common/check.svg); } .TimeLabPlayVote .ans .signOB{ background-image:url(/tw/images/common/circle.svg); } .TimeLabPlayVote .ans .checkOBA, .TimeLabPlayVote .ans .signOBA{ display:block; } .TimeLabPlayVote .ans img{ width: 100%; height: auto; visibility: hidden; } .TimeLabPlayVote .ans .aSubject{ border:2px #1b1b1b solid; padding: 15px; font-size: 18px; text-align: justify; min-height:3.5em; position:relative; } .TimeLabPlayVote .ans .aSubBox{ cursor:pointer; margin-top:10px; overflow:hidden; } .TimeLabPlayVote .ans .shareBox{ position:absolute; top:14px; right:14px; } .TimeLabPlayVote .ans .cus_pic, .TimeLabPlayVote .ans .iconShare, .TimeLabPlayVote .ans .iconDelete, .TimeLabPlayVote .ans .iconCrown, .TimeLabPlayVote .ans .iconRank{ display:inline-block; vertical-align:middle; width: 35px; height: 35px; line-height: 35px; text-align:center; color:#d92315; font-size:20px; -webkit-box-sizing: border-box; -moz-box-sizing: border-box; box-sizing: border-box; border-radius: 50%; /*background-repeat: no-repeat;*/ background-position:center; background-size:contain; } .TimeLabPlayVote .ans .iconShare, .TimeLabPlayVote .ans .iconDelete, .TimeLabPlayVote .ans .iconCrown, .TimeLabPlayVote .ans .iconRank{ display:none; cursor:pointer; float:right; border-radius: 0; background-size:60%; background-repeat:no-repeat; } .TimeLabPlayVote .ans .iconShare{ opacity:0.4; background-image:url(/tw/images/common/share.svg); } .TimeLabPlayVote .ans .iconDelete{ opacity:1; display:block; background-image:url(/tw/images/common/trash-can.svg); } .TimeLabPlayVote .ans .iconRank{ opacity:1; display:none; border-radius:50%; background-color:#FFF; } .TimeLabPlayVote .ansB .iconRankA, .TimeLabPlayVote .ans .iconCrownA{ position:absolute; top:1.6vw; right:1.6vw; } .TimeLabPlayVote .ansB .iconRankA{ display:none; } .TimeLabPlayVote .ans .iconRankB{ display:block; } .TimeLabPlayVote .ans .iconRankC{ display:none; } .TimeLabPlayVote .ansB .iconRankC{ display:block; } .TimeLabPlayVote .ans .iconCrown{ opacity:1; display:block; background-image:url(/tw/images/common/crown_red.svg); } .TimeLabPlayVote .ans .iconCrownA{ display:none; } .TimeLabPlayVote .ansB .iconCrownA{ display:block; } .TimeLabPlayVote .ans .cus_name{ display:inline-block; vertical-align:middle; font-size:16px; padding-left:5px; -webkit-box-sizing: border-box; -moz-box-sizing: border-box; box-sizing: border-box; width:calc(100% - 35px); word-wrap: break-word; } .TimeLabPlayVote .ans .likeBox{ width:100%; text-align:center; padding:10px 0; position:relative; } .TimeLabPlayVote .ans .likeBoxA{ background-color:#282828; } .TimeLabPlayVote .ans .likeInfo{ display:inline-block; vertical-align:bottom; font-size:16px; } .TimeLabPlayVote .ans .likeInfoA{ color:#FFF; } .TimeLabPlayVote .ans .iconLike{ position: absolute; top:0; left:0; width:20px; height:100%; background-repeat: no-repeat; background-position:center; background-size:contain; background-image:url(/tw/images/common/thumb.svg); margin:0 0 0 6px; } .TimeLabPlayVote .ans .iconLikeA{ background-image:url(/tw/images/common/thumb-white.svg); } .TimeLabPlayVote .ans .likeCount{ display:none; } 		 /*===END__Q區塊===*/		 		 /*===BEGIN__A區塊===*/		 .TimeLabPlayVote .ans, .TimeLabPlayVote .ansUser, .TimeLabPlayVote .joinUser{ position: relative; display: inline-block; vertical-align: top; width: 25%; color: #282828; padding-left: 35px; padding-bottom: 50px; -webkit-box-sizing: border-box; -moz-box-sizing: border-box; box-sizing: border-box; } .TimeLabPlayVote .btnSensor{ position:absolute; top:0; left:0; cursor:pointer; width:100%; height:100%; } .TimeLabPlayVote .ans .readMore{ color:#AAA; } 		 /*===END__A區塊===*/		 		 /*===BEGIN__nextBtn===*/		 .TimeLabPlayVote .btnNext{ cursor: pointer; width: 500px; height: 50px; margin: 30px auto 85px auto; background-color: #C00; color: #e7cead; text-align: center; } .TimeLabPlayVote .btnNext .vAlign { display: inline-block; vertical-align: middle; width: 1px; height: 100%; } .TimeLabPlayVote .btnNext .text { display: inline-block; vertical-align: middle; margin-left: 26px; margin-right: 26px; font-size: 18px; line-height: 16px; letter-spacing:0.3em; } /*===END__nextBtn===*/ /*===BEGIN__goResultsBtn===*/ .TimeLabPlayVote .btnGoResults{ margin:0 auto; width: 400px; padding: 15px 0; background-color: #e7cead; text-align: center; } .TimeLabPlayVote .btnGoResults .vAlign { display: inline-block; vertical-align: middle; width: 0px; height: 100%; } .TimeLabPlayVote .btnGoResults .text { display: inline-block; vertical-align: middle; font-size: 18px; color: #282828; } /*===END__goResultsBtn===*/		 		 @media screen and (max-width: 1280px){		 		 .TimeLabPlayVote > .outBox{ width:90%; }		 .TimeLabPlayVote .ans, .TimeLabPlayVote .ansUser, .TimeLabPlayVote .joinUser{ width: 25%; padding-left: 2.73vw; }		 }		 		 @media screen and (max-width: 920px){ .TimeLabPlayVote .ans, .TimeLabPlayVote .ansUser, .TimeLabPlayVote .joinUser{ width: 50%; padding-left: 4vw; } .TimeLabPlayVote .ans img{ width:38.17vw; height:31.81vw; }		 }		 		 @media screen and (max-width: 768px){		 .TimeLabPlayVote .aBox { margin: 0 auto 0 -4vw; padding: 5vw 0 0 0; } .TimeLabPlayVote .qUnit{ padding: 4vw 0 0 0; } .TimeLabPlayVote .qUnit .qSubject{ width: calc(100% - 90px); } .TimeLabPlayVote .qUnit .qProc{ top:4vw; } .TimeLabPlayVote .qUnit .qProc .qPercent{ color:#CC0000; } 		 /*===BEGIN__A區塊===*/ .TimeLabPlayVote .ans, .TimeLabPlayVote .ansUser, .TimeLabPlayVote .joinUser{ padding-left: 4vw; padding-bottom: 4vw; } .TimeLabPlayVote .ansA{ width:100%; } .TimeLabPlayVote .ansA .imgBox{ display:inline-block; vertical-align:top; width: 20vw; height: auto; border-top:1px #1b1b1b solid; border-left:1px #1b1b1b solid; border-right:none; border-bottom:1px #1b1b1b solid; } .TimeLabPlayVote .ansA img{ width: 20vw; height: 20vw; } /*===END__A區塊===*/ .TimeLabPlayVote .ans .aSubject{ padding: 1.5vw; font-size: 3.3vw; min-height: 3em; letter-spacing: 0.01em; } .TimeLabPlayVote .ansA .aSubject{ display:inline-block; vertical-align:top; border:1px #1b1b1b solid; width: 45vw; height:calc(20vw + 2px); -webkit-box-sizing: border-box; -moz-box-sizing: border-box; box-sizing: border-box; } .TimeLabPlayVote .ans .aSubBox{ margin-top:1.3vw; } .TimeLabPlayVote .ans .shareBox{ top:0.875vw; right:0.875vw; } .TimeLabPlayVote .ans .cus_pic, .TimeLabPlayVote .ans .iconShare, .TimeLabPlayVote .ans .iconDelete, .TimeLabPlayVote .ans .iconCrown, .TimeLabPlayVote .ans .iconRank{ width: 7vw; height: 7vw; line-height: 7vw; font-size:4.83vw; } .TimeLabPlayVote .ans .iconShare{ display:inline-block; } .TimeLabPlayVote .ans .cus_name{ font-size:3.5vw; padding-left:0.7vw; width:calc(100% - 7vw); } .TimeLabPlayVote .ans .likeBox{ padding:2.5vw 0; } .TimeLabPlayVote .ans .likeInfo{ font-size:3.3vw; } .TimeLabPlayVote .ans .iconLike{ width:4vw; margin:0 0 0.4vw 0.8vw; } .TimeLabPlayVote .ansA .bSubject{ display:none; vertical-align:top; width:calc(90vw - 20vw - 45vw - 20px); height:calc(20vw + 2px); padding: 1.5vw; -webkit-box-sizing: border-box; -moz-box-sizing: border-box; box-sizing: border-box; background-color:#C00; position: relative; } .TimeLabPlayVote .ansA .frameD:hover .bSubject{ display:inline-block; } .TimeLabPlayVote .ansA .frameA:hover .bSubject{ display:inline-block; } .TimeLabPlayVote .ansA .bSubjectA{ display:inline-block; } .TimeLabPlayVote .ansA .checkOB, .TimeLabPlayVote .ansA .signOB{ display:none; } .TimeLabPlayVote .ansA .checkOB_white, .TimeLabPlayVote .ansA .signOB_white{ position: absolute; top:0; left:0; width:100%; height:100%; background-repeat: no-repeat; background-position:center; background-size:40%; display:none; } .TimeLabPlayVote .ansA .checkOB_white{ background-image:url(/tw/images/common/check-white.svg); } .TimeLabPlayVote .ansA .signOB_white{ background-image:url(/tw/images/common/circle-white.svg); } .TimeLabPlayVote .ansA .checkOB_whiteA, .TimeLabPlayVote .ansA .signOB_whiteA{ display:block; } .TimeLabPlayVote .ans .checkBox, .TimeLabPlayVote .ans .checkBox_1{ top:2.17vw; right:2.17vw; width:5.79vw; height:5.79vw; } .TimeLabPlayVote .ans .checkBox_1{ top:9vw; right:7.5vw; width:5.79vw; height:5.79vw; } .TimeLabPlayVote .ans .checkBoxA_1{ display:block; } /*===BEGIN__nextBtn===*/ .TimeLabPlayVote .btnNext{ width: 100%; max-width: 500px; } .TimeLabPlayVote .btnNext .text { font-size: 4.5vw; line-height: 4.5vw; } /*===END__nextBtn===*/ /*===BEGIN__goResultsBtn===*/ .TimeLabPlayVote .btnGoResults{ width: 50%; padding: 2vw 0; } .TimeLabPlayVote .btnGoResults .text { font-size: 3.6vw; } /*===END__goResultsBtn===*/		 }		 		 		 